Output 5bf3db25de40088869f2675cdfd139ec5a0ba7764dcbb98f5b0da8918d4347c1:0

value
67826364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 422f34def1a77f0f2ce0d0a5c519053125f75769 OP_EQUAL
address
37iy5AuLwRYwCNCJEEAc2QsGxJzDRuzyHF
transaction
5bf3db25de40088869f2675cdfd139ec5a0ba7764dcbb98f5b0da8918d4347c1
confirmations
169109
spent
true